Blackmagic is known as a manufacturer of high quality cameras. Now they are introducing the Blackmagic ATEM Mini, a small mixer for anyone who wants to easily switch multiple cameras to make video content, without having to worry too much about maintaining video equipment. This includes recording podcasts and broadcasting live streams, but in addition to Twitch and YouTube, the ATEM Mini is also suitable for giving presentations via Skype and Powerpoint.

The Blackmagic ATEM Mini is a compact and competitively priced studio that allows you to switch easily and quickly between four cameras, regardless of frame rate and image size. For example, with a simple push of a button you can show two images on top of each other, using the picture-in-picture option. However, those PIP options are limited. You only have four fixed positions to choose from, even more fun we would find a free placement.

Easy to connect

In addition to cameras, there is also the option of connecting computers or game computers as an image source. This way you can easily use the images of this in your broadcast. There are also two audio connections and an HDMI output for, for example, projectors or an external screen.

Multi-camera setup

The ATEM Mini has 4 HDMI inputs with support up to 1080p. You can use it to create a professional multi-camera setup. That makes it a perfect entry model for the newcomer, but also for those who have more experience and requirements, the quality of the mixing and the output signal is more than sufficient. By connecting the ATEM Mini to an external recorder you get the possibility to record and save images for later use.

Professional functions

To make broadcasting easier, a number of professional functions are built in. Think of Chroma Key for the use of greenscreens, DVE, various options for live graphics and audio mixing. You save an expensive video PC anyway. The ATEM Mini does the work for you. It makes the signal “ready for broadcasting” and is seen as a webcam input, so there are no high hardware requirements for your streaming PC.

Conclusion

Short and good: the ATEM Mini is a perfect entry-level model in view of the price, the functionality offered and the quality delivered, for those who want to make a professional multi-camera setup without too much hassle and ‘system management’ to keep the video PC up and running . The only thing we really miss, in addition to more extensive PIP options, is multiview. You can only see 1 of the 4 inputs in the previews before you switch live. For “normal” streaming use that is not a loss but the ATEM Mini works so easily that you also want to use it for more complex productions. That is actually a big compliment.
